As a general rule, I'd be wary of using FF-famous names for weapons and things. It's entirely likely (at the very least) that we're going to end up with an Aegis in the game and that can cause problems down the road, especially if it winds up being Storyline important.
To compare, imagine if someone was claiming to be using Zantetsuken. That causes issues because no, no you are not. That's Odin's weapon and you are not Odin. Named weapons and items are fine, but Legacy Names are generally frowned upon. |

My personal reasoning for the Curtana overflow is simply that, since the weapon is basically an artifact of wide repute, smiths began forging weapons in a similar manner. It's the only sword in the game of that size and width, and there's plenty of reason for those to be desirable qualities in a sword. I try to think of them less as knock-offs and more of homage type weapons.

one point regarding your statements that your training enables you to move as quickly as an unarmoured opponent. From a historical point of view, a well made, and fitted suit of plate did not actually restrict movement. people were able to touch their toes and sprint in it, therefore it is not something that /really/ needs to be mentioned.
